India exported $246M under this code worldwide in 2024, about 1.2% of all Chapter 29 exports, ranking #25 of 42 lines in its chapter (UN Comtrade).
How to read this code
29.01 is the four-digit HS heading for acyclic hydrocarbons. To clear customs your destination country extends it to a full 8–10 digit code and assigns the duty rate. Subheadings under HS 29.01
The Harmonised System breaks Acyclic hydrocarbons into these 6 subheadings. Drill down to the exact classification for your goods.
Acyclic hydrocarbons; saturated
Acyclic hydrocarbons; unsaturated, ethylene
Acyclic hydrocarbons; unsaturated, propene (propylene)
Acyclic hydrocarbons; unsaturated, butene (butylene) and isomers thereof
Acyclic hydrocarbons; unsaturated, buta-1,3-diene and isoprene
Acyclic hydrocarbons; unsaturated, n.e.c. in heading no. 2901
